Transaction 3103339f8d172344d198008b62fc1a9fc5fc13c8de4365b4a3b193f3301d2fb7
1 Input
1 Output
-
3103339f8d172344d198008b62fc1a9fc5fc13c8de4365b4a3b193f3301d2fb7:0
- value
- 8539033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d05b3908002d58e0f345c00391ae1a358c8cd150 OP_EQUAL
- address
- 3LghkiNwqcUF6Cmw55mY6rvS9UJrGWqv4i